Functions of Interlocking Directorate After World War II: Roles of Direct Interlocking Directorate in Personnel Issues of Top Management Organs and Coordination Between Enterprises

Personnel connections through the interlocking directorate of members of top management organs such as supervisory boards and managing boards with other enterprises play important roles in obtaining, exchanging, and sharing information on various industrial departments and numerous companies. This chapter considers functions of interlocking directorate of members of top management organs on supervisory board of other enterprise after World War II in relation to roles of interlocking supervisory board member, bank’s intention in cooperative interfirm relationships, and influence of bank on industrial enterprises. Personnel issues of member of supervisory board and problems regarding coordination of interests and conflicts between bank and industrial enterprises and between industrial firms will be examined to clarify mechanism of cooperation between enterprises.
